Tractor Supply will offer discounts to Topeka ‘hometown heroes’

KANSAS (KSNT) – Tractor Supply Co. is celebrating National Hometown Heroes Day by offering discounts to hometown heroes and donating to local police, fire and veteran organizations.

Tractor Supply will be donating $500 to local authorities and organizations from each of its 2,300+ locations on Nov. 1, totaling over $1 million in a single day.

The company is offering discounts to military service members, veterans and first responders who sign up for its Neighbor’s Club rewards program. Members of the program will be able to receive 10% off, plus other discounts. The discounts will be offered on:

  • First Responders Day on Oct. 28.
  • National Hometown Heroes Day on Nov. 1.
  • Veterans Day on Nov. 11.

During this time, Tractor Supply will be holding other in-store events, including:

  • Touch-a-Truck with local departments.
  • Thank-a-Hero letter writing stations.
  • Digital honor walls to recognize heroes.
  • Craft activities, giveaways and out-the-door discounts.

Both of the Topeka Tractor Supply Co. locations, at 710 Hwy 24 East and 5236 SW Topeka Blvd., will be participating in the events. Local fire departments will be at both locations on Nov. 1 for the Touch-a-Truck event.
